![]() Nearly all of my characters were leveled in Faydwer or the Deserts of Ro on live - I have very little Qeynos experience, and everyone I know tells me it's better. So I really wanna check it out.
So, I decided to twink a druid and level him for fun (and since none of my other characters are much help if I wanted to PL a friend). I made a halfling, did 1-5 in Misty (those level 4 large bats all over the newb area made it very quick and easy, I think I was level 5 in about 50-60 minutes played). I bought my level 5 spells, camo'd up, and made the run to Qeynos. I know of the Gnoll teeth quest, the bandit sash quest, and the rabid grizzly quest - i'm gonna do all of those and see how I do (I have something like +290 in HP gear and + 250-300ish in mana gear, and a great weapon). Are there any other cool things I should do while i'm leveling in that area? | ||

![]() I think you nailed the big 3 quests in the area for levels 5-20. I have started 2 characters in that area and have done gnoll teeth to about 13, and then mixed in the grizzly once I could kill it (11 or 12?) while still harvesting teeth from the gnolls outside of paw in qhills. Then moved on to bandit sashes once my eyes were ready to fall out from the grizzly skin turnins.
You could also check out erud's crossing for some whisp kitinga around 14 for a break from chasing the grizzly around.

negative faction hits with Corrupt Qeynos guards (Quedal, Lt. Dagarok) Moonstones only give you more positive faction with the ones that are postive as a result of the Gnoll Fang quest. You have to do other quests if you want to up your corrupt guard faction. (Orc scalps in HighKeep) I have a 16 WoodElf druid and i brought him to qeynos at about lvl 3 before i turned in one fang to cause negative faction towards Corrupt guards. I was KoS automatically. to Corrupt guards. Im not sure if its the same for Halflings. Could be dubious. But atleast ya know who to watch for.
